HOW MANY VAUXHALL ASTRA 16V BERTONE ARE LEFT?

There are 314 VAUXHALL ASTRA 16V BERTONE left on the road in the UK (i.e. with valid road tax). There are a further 879 VAUXHALL ASTRA 16V BERTONE that are currently SORNED.

The total number of VAUXHALL ASTRA 16V BERTONE was highest during 2005 Q4 (9,952). The number taxed topped out in 2005 Q4 and the total SORNed was at its maximum during 2020 Q1.

Since the total peaked, some 8,759 (88%) VAUXHALL ASTRA 16V BERTONE have been scrapped or exported.

During 2020 Q4 the number of VAUXHALL ASTRA 16V BERTONE that were off the road (SORN) exceeded the number that were licensed for the first time. This could indicate the owners are reluctant to sell or scrap their car as they view them as a potential future classic.

In the last 10 years the total number of VAUXHALL ASTRA 16V BERTONE has fallen by 4,207. Licensed models have fallen by 4,423 and the SORNed total has increased by 216.

The 5 year trend shows a total decline of 812 VAUXHALL ASTRA 16V BERTONE models. Taxed models have declined by 735 and the SORNed total has fallen by 77.

74% of the remaining 1,193 VAUXHALL ASTRA 16V BERTONE in the UK are currently off the road.
